BCU Wealth Advisors LLC boosted its position in Dimensional US Real Estate ETF (NYSEARCA:DFAR – Free Report) by 18.6%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 109,249 shares of the company’s stock after purchasing an additional 17,127 shares during the quarter. Dimensional US Real Estate ETF makes up approximately 1.5% of BCU Wealth Advisors LLC’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 9th largest holding. BCU Wealth Advisors LLC owned about 0.24% of Dimensional US Real Estate ETF worth $2,542,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Dimensional US Real Estate ETF Profile
The Dimensional US Real Estate ETF (DFAR)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in real estate equity. The fund is actively managed to invest in US companies whose principal activities are engaged in the broad real estate sector, including REITs. Portfolio holdings are weighted by market capitalization.
